随笔分类 - Devops
【CI/CD】持续集成 持续交付
摘要:使用命令: 报错: 错误原因: 解决方法: 先卸载docker,再重新安装kubernetes,即可解决这个问题 将三个查出来的全部卸载 卸载完成,再重新执行
阅读全文
摘要:搭建步骤 基础概念:https://www.cnblogs.com/sxdcgaq8080/p/10640879.html 环境准备阶段 1.新建三个虚拟机CentOS 参考地址:https://www.cnblogs.com/sxdcgaq8080/p/7466529.htmlmaster 4G
阅读全文
摘要:1.展示这段shell命令 +详解 2.声明 3.实现方式 具体步骤参见:https://www.cnblogs.com/sxdcgaq8080/p/10489369.html最后一点!!
阅读全文
摘要:注意,如果 jenkins构建报错:Please make sure you have the correct access rights and the repository exists. 而此时你是使用的SSH地址进行clone的,请改用HTTP地址去clone代码!!!【内网推荐使用】 一.
阅读全文
摘要:jenkins源码管理,添加SSH地址后报错: Could not read from remote repository. Please make sure you have the correct access rights and the repository exists. 有的在使用SSH
阅读全文
摘要:Jenkins自动安装JDK需要提供Oracle的账号密码,否则报错:Unable ro auto-install JDK until the license is accepted 解决方法: 提供Oracle账号密码 可以自己申请一个: 账号来源地址:https://blog.csdn.net/
阅读全文
摘要:jenkins 清除工作空间报错 错误如下: Error: Wipe Out Workspace blocked by SCM 解决方法: 进入jenkins服务器,进入workspace,手动rm 注释 如果你的启动命令如下:【进行了外部目录的挂载】 那就可以直接进入外部挂载的目录进行rm操作即可
阅读全文
摘要:Jenkins源代码管理 添加gitlab项目地址 报错如下: 前提条件: 在解决这个问题之前,首先确定了你的Jenkins是在【系统管理】 设置过【全局工具配置】的。 如果没有【jenkins的docker镜像内,自动安装JDK/Maven/Git】先去安装了。 再去重新走新建任务Build。 如
阅读全文
摘要:本篇适用于jenkins是启动的docker容器,自动安装JDK Maven Git Docker等全局工具 docker启动的Jenkins容器 - 系统管理 - 全局工具配置 - 自动安装JDK、Maven、Git、Docker 1.打开系统管理 全局工具配置 2.配置JDK的自动安装【可以安装
阅读全文
摘要:需求: 1.已经启动了jenkins【https://www.cnblogs.com/sxdcgaq8080/p/10489369.html】 2.已经启动了gitlab【https://www.cnblogs.com/sxdcgaq8080/p/10484576.html】 3.jenkins需要
阅读全文
摘要:首次在内网搭建Gitlab环境,在成功后在Gitlab上新建了一个项目。 然而在IDEA上clone项目时发现,项目地址如下: 或者这样 然而在setting中看到的IP地址却是虚拟机的IP地址: 但是此处是无法改变的IP地址,也就是我在IDEA进行clone项目时,还是这一串: 而这样进行Clon
阅读全文
摘要:【注意:】jenkins的docker镜像,需要从官网进入直接获取,其他地方获取到的docker镜像,可能因为Jenkins版本过低,导致后续插件安装失败等问题!!! 1.拉取镜像 需要从官网进入:https://jenkins.io/download/ 命令: 注意查看 docker镜像中,Jen
阅读全文
摘要:本篇解释:Jenkins插件安装失败处理方法 不论是刚启动成功后进行的推荐插件安装,还是后期使用Jenkins过程中进行插件的安装。出现插件安装失败的问题,可以通过本篇解决! 【注意,插件下载安装失败,其失败的原因是多种多样的。这里仅说明了这些失败出现的情况是在启动安装时还是在后期使用中。】 【在下
阅读全文
摘要:CI/CD【持续化集成/持续化交付】 docker搭建Gitlab环境 1.查询并拉取gitlab镜像 2.启动容器 创建gitlab目录 启动之前,分别在gitlab目录下创建config、logs、data三个目录,分别用于挂载容器内不同文件 启动命令 8090端口是页面访问端口 【注意】:gi
阅读全文